    We are a horse , crop and olive farm in the Central Drakensberg of South Africa. We organize also overnight hiking trails in the mountains. Looking for volunteers to help with the outrides , grooming and all the activities around the horses .

    We started an olive orchard and if you are interested you can help there too.
    We are establishing a birding trail which you could help maintaining if you are not a horse rider.

    We help sometimes with Ezemvelo, in the national park, removing alien plants, repairing trails,....
    There is a small cheese factory on the farm, a vegetable garden, wood fired oven to make pizza,....,....

    We have horse trails on a daily basis. There are around 18 horses of different breeds, Basutho, Australian stock horses Boerperd, Percherons, Arabs,....
    We have 4 young horses who need to be trained for riding and farm work.

    Minimum stay is one month. You can stay in a cosy garden house with shower, bathroom and toilet . We will provide free board and lodging. Meals will be shared with the hosts.
    There is limited WIFI and internet available.

    The farm is bordering the Ukhalamba World Heritage site and quite remote.

    You must be sporty, love horses, animals and nature…..

    There will be plenty of time and opportunity for horse riding overnight hiking and other activities if you stay for longer periods.


    Our guests speak mostly English, so you must be able to communicate with them, but we speak also French, Dutch, German and some Spanish.

    We will pick you up at a Baz Bus drop of or help you organize transport to the farm.
